Before your system starts acting up, run a simple checklist: filter condition, airflow at vents, unusual smells, thermostat accuracy, and any odd noises during heating or cooling. If you have noticed weaker airflow, temperature swings, or higher humidity, that is usually a sign your equipment needs attention now, not later.
In St. Augustine FL, the heat, humidity, and salt air can be hard on coils, drainage, and electrical connections. Preventive HVAC maintenance helps catch small issues like clogged condensate lines or worn components before they turn into a full breakdown. It also supports steadier comfort so your home stays livable during peak summer days.
A good maintenance visit is not just “a quick look.” You should expect testing, cleaning where appropriate, and safety checks that confirm your system is operating as it should. On arrival, your technician reviews your system details, then checks airflow, temperature rise, refrigerant-related performance indicators, and electrical connections. We also inspect the indoor coil and outdoor unit condition, plus the condensate drain where applicable.
